Brief Summary

The objective of this study is to assess the efficacy and safety of oral valganciclovir versus intravenous ganciclovir in patients following allogenic stem cell transplantation.

Inclusion Criteria
  • Patient following allogeneic SCT
  • Patient with a first episode of positive CMV-PCR (DNAemia) or pp65 antigenemia assay (antigenemia) up to 100 days after SCT
  • Absolute neutrophil count (ANC) ≥1000 cells/µL on 2 consecutive follow-ups within 10 days before randomization
  • Patient has a creatinine clearance of ≥25 mL/min (calculated by the Cockcroft-Gault formula, see Part I Section 6.1.2) with evidence of improving renal function,
  • None or gastrointestinal graft-versus-host disease (GVHD) up to grade 2
Exclusion Criteria
  • Patient has a suspected or diagnosed CMV disease

  • Patient has received syngeneic SCT

  • Patient who received an investigational medicinal product (IMP) within the last 30 days prior to screening or who is simultaneously participating in another clinical study with an IMP

  • Patient with a body weight <50 kg or >95 kg,

  • Patient has received anti-CMV therapy within the past 30 days prior to screening (the use of acyclovir, valacyclovir, or famciclovir is permitted)

  • Patient who has participated in this study before,

  • Patient who shows a neutropenia, thrombocytopenia, or anemia within 10 days before or at the time point of randomization as following:

    • The ANC is <1000 cells/μL on 2 consecutive follow-ups, or
    • A platelet count of ≥25000/μL can not be achieved/maintained with platelet transfusions
    • A hemoglobin level of ≥8g/dL can not be achieved/maintained by red blood cell transfusions

Primary Outcome Measures
NameTimeMethod
Efficacy and Safety of oral valganciclovir versus intravenous ganciclovirmax. 2 years (recruitement time)

Main variable for efficacy in the primary endpoint will be evaluated by assessment of the event-free survival within 180 days after stem cell transplantation.

Main variable for safety in the primary endpoint will be evaluated by the porpotion of patients with severe neutropenia until 7 days after discontinuation of antiviral therapy with the study drug.

Secondary Outcome Measures
NameTimeMethod
Combined secondary endpoint of efficacy and safetymax. 2 years (recruitement time)

The secondary variables of efficacy will be:

The proportion of patients with persistently positive blood specimens for CMV after completion of antiviral therapy with the Study Drug,

* The proportion of patients who require retreatment after discontinuation of antiviral therapy with the Study Drug until day 180,

* The proportion of patients with CMV disease within 180 days after SCT,

* The number of days patients were alive and not hospitalized between randomization and day 180 post SCT,

* The proportion of patients who died from any cause within 180 days after SCT.
